DIN EN 868-9:2019

Packaging for terminally sterilized medical devices - Part 9: Uncoated nonwoven materials of polyolefines - Requirements and test methods; German version EN 868-9:2018

for sterile barrier systems and/or packaging systems that are intended to maintain sterility of terminally sterilized medical devices to the point of use. The EN 868 series can be used to demonstrate compliance with one or more of the requirements specified in EN ISO 11607-1. Other than the general requirements as specified in EN ISO 11607-1 and EN ISO 11607-2 this part of EN 868 specifies materials, test methods and values that are specific to the products covered by this document. The materials specified in this part of EN 868 areintended for single use only.
